Structure of T4 Bacteriophage Clamp Loader Bound To Closed Clamp, DNA and ATP Analog and ADP

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 22194570

About this Structure

3u61 is a 10 chain structure with sequence from Enterobacteria phage t4.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Kelch BA, Makino DL, O'Donnell M, Kuriyan J. How a DNA polymerase clamp loader opens a sliding clamp. Science. 2011 Dec 23;334(6063):1675-80. PMID:22194570 doi:10.1126/science.1211884
